Transaction e08987d39a802ab024ddf6e6a2f772af7101ac5a56e8e605036f0de7961d16de

1 Input
2 Outputs
  • e08987d39a802ab024ddf6e6a2f772af7101ac5a56e8e605036f0de7961d16de:0
  • value  3980200
    address  17zX9rueEL3sLPKiwNPhRSfeLNvqjJj7VS
  • e08987d39a802ab024ddf6e6a2f772af7101ac5a56e8e605036f0de7961d16de:1
  • value  131181020
    address  3C63qx6UyCSji9GDTPFu3JFTSnLKtZo91r